Sitka to accelerate its acquisition of a 100% interest in the Clear Creek Property from the Receiver of Victoria Gold Corp.
This transaction completes Sitka's acquisition of all of the properties comprising the contiguous 447-square-kilometre RC Gold Project in Yukon, consolidating Sitka's 100% ownership of the project.
Sitka will pay $6 million in cash and deliver a 5.0% NSR royalty on the Clear Creek Property at closing. Sitka will retain the right to reduce the 5.0% NSR royalty on the Clear Creek Property to 2.0% by making a one-time cash payment of $10 million. Sitka will also hold a right of first refusal over the sale of the royalty.
The Clear Creek Property hosts1:
the Rhosgobel Deposit, which comprises an inferred mineral resource of1 2.25 million ounces of gold (100.68 Mt @ 0.70 g/t Au);
the Pukelman-Contact zone where drilling has intersected near surface mineralization including DDRCCC-25-118 within the Pukelman intrusion intersecting 93.3 m of 0.50 g/t Au including 23.6 m of 1.00 g/t Au, and drill Hole DDRCCC-25-113 within adjacent metasediments of the Contact zone intersecting 119.0 m of 1.10 g/t Au from surface; and
The Bear Paw Breccia zone where drillhole DDRCCC-25-117 returned 21.0 m of 1.05 g/t Au, including 10.0 m of 1.64 g/t Au and 3.5 m of 2.29 g/t Au
45,000 m of drilling at the Clear Creek Property is planned as part of Sitka's ongoing 60,000 m drill program. The distribution of drilling is 30,000 m at the Rhosgobel deposit directed at expanding the deposit which was discovered in 2025, 10,000 m at the Pukelman-Contact zone and 5,000 m at the Bear Paw Breccia with the goal of outlining initial Mineral Resource Estimates.
Approximately 30,000 m and 59 drill holes completed to date of the 60,000 m drilling program currently underway with six drills turning on site.

Under the Agreement, Sitka will pay $6,000,000 in cash at closing, rather than completing the payment in shares as permitted under the June 2024 purchase agreement. This payment represents the final deferred payment under the June 2024 purchase agreement; previous deferred payments were satisfied through the issuance of shares in August 2025 and June 2026. Closing is conditional on, among other things, an approval and vesting order being issued by the Ontario Superior Court of Justice (Commercial List) which would approve the Agreement and vest in Sitka the Clear Creek Property free of all encumbrances, other than certain permitted encumbrances as described in the Agreement.
At closing, Sitka will also grant a 5.0% net smelter return royalty on the Clear Creek Property. Sitka will have the right to reduce the royalty to 2.0% by making a one-time cash payment of $10 million any time after the royalty is granted. In the event that the holder of the royalty proposes to sell all or any portion of the royalty to an arm's length third party, Sitka will have a right of first refusal to acquire such royalty interest from the holder on the same financial terms and conditions as those being offered by the third party.
The terms of the June 2024 purchase agreement otherwise remain unchanged. For additional information on the terms of the original purchase agreement with Victoria Gold, please refer to the Company's news release dated June 24, 2024.

About the RC Gold Project
Sitka's 100% owned, flagship RC Gold Project consists of a 447 square kilometre contiguous district-scale land package located in the heart of Yukon's Tombstone Gold Belt. The project is located approximately 100 kilometres east of Dawson City, which has a 5,000 foot paved runway, and is accessed via a secondary gravel road from the Klondike Highway which is usable year-round and is an approximate 2 hour drive from Dawson City. It is one of the largest consolidated land packages strategically positioned mid-way between the Eagle Gold Mine and the past producing Brewery Creek Gold Mine.
The RC Gold Project hosts an indicated MRE of 1,291,000 ounces of gold and an inferred MRE of 3,829,000 ounces of gold (see Table A below) hosted within three at surface, road-accessible pit constrained deposits. The 60,000 metre drill program planned for 2026 is focused on expanding all three known deposits in addition to testing other high potential targets in close proximity to the current resources.

All of these deposits begin at surface and are potentially open pit minable. Initial bottle roll metallurgical testing confirmed the non-refractory characteristics of the gold mineralization and returned gold extraction rates averaging around 85% for the Blackjack and Eiger deposits. Further metallurgical testwork in 2024 for Blackjack and Eiger returned recoveries ranging from 77.6 to 93% for gravity followed by cyanidation. Initial bottle roll testing for Rhosgobel has confirmed non-refractory characteristics of the gold mineralization with two composite samples returning gold recoveries of 89% and 96%. Additional metallurgical testing at Rhosgobel has returned an average gold recovery of 94.3% using conventional whole ore cyanidation leaching and an initial recovery of 84.7% tungsten in rougher concentrate using conventional flotation. Metallurgical testing for potential silver recovery has not yet been completed.
For the purposes of the current resource model, it is assumed that a likely mill flowsheet would consist of a gravimetric, flotation, and cyanidation circuit.
